Ro System Replacement in Nashville, TN
RO system replacement services involve removing an existing reverse osmosis unit and installing a new system to ensure continued access to clean, filtered water. These services typically cover residential projects where the current RO system is outdated, malfunctioning, or no longer meets the household’s water quality needs. Property owners often seek this service when their current system shows signs of reduced performance, leaks, or if they want to upgrade to a more efficient or higher-capacity model to better serve their household.
Before requesting an RO system replacement, homeowners should understand the specific type of system they have and whether it is compatible with new units. It’s also helpful to consider the water quality issues they face and any desired features, such as increased filtration capacity or improved efficiency. Knowing the existing plumbing setup and the location of the current system can streamline the replacement process, ensuring that the new unit fits properly and functions effectively within the home’s water supply system.

Ro System Replacement Questions
When should a residential RO system be replaced? Replacement is recommended when the system’s filters or membranes show signs of wear, reduced water quality, or after a specified service interval.
What are common signs indicating an RO system needs replacement? Indicators include decreased water flow, changes in taste or odor, or visible buildup on filters and membranes.
Can an RO system be upgraded during replacement? Yes, it is possible to upgrade components or add features such as UV sterilization or additional filtration stages during replacement.
What factors influence the replacement process for an RO system? Factors include the system’s age, usage levels, water quality, and the condition of existing components.
